Potato is considered as staple diet in almost every culture. It is consumed in various forms such as mashed, roasted, fried & baked; and can also be consumed as french fries, hash brown or as a part of sandwich & salad.

Since potato has a very high carb content, it is usually unsuitable for a low carb diet. Simple carbohydrates such as potatoes & white rice are made up of starch having high glycemic load & are easily digestible. As such it increases appetite, thus leading to boost in consumption of calories. The overall result is increase in weight.   

Undoubtedly potato is a rich source of micronutrients, vitamins & potassium, but the high carb content of 25 gram( 0 gram fibre, 3 gram protein) makes its GL even more than slice of plain bread. This spikes sugar level in the body.

There following are the substitutes which contain same nutrients yet have low carb content, thus making them substitute for perfect healthy foods:

 

1) Celery root

 

While going through a grocery store, you may look at brown vegetable with green sprouts coming out at  top. This is nothing but celery root. It is considered as healthy substitute for potato with net carb of 7 grams & total calories of 42 gram.

2) Kohlrabi

   Kohlrabi is very popular in European countries, but is now picking up in India as well. It contains nutrients and minerals such as copper, potassium, manganese, iron and calcium. Kohlrabi has the smallest amount of carbs of any vegetable on this list. It  has only 2 grams of net carbs for a 100-gram serving.

3) Swede( Rutabaga)

   Rutabaga is a root vegetable which is cross between cabbage & Turnip. It is rich in beta-carotene, a precursor of vitamin A. It is a rich source of potassium, manganese, fiber, thiamin, vitamin B6, calcium, manganese and phosphorus. It contains only 5 grams of net carbs and 35 calories per 100 grams.

4) Daikoon

   Daikoon is similar to Potatoes when boiled, steamed or fried. It contain 9 grams of carb, 2 grams of protein, 0 gram of fat with total of 61 calories. It improves your digestion & is a good source of Vitamin A, C, E, B6, Potassium, Magnesium, Calcium & Iron.

5) Turnip

    Similar to Rutabaga, Turnip offers low carb content. For 100 grams, it has only 4 gram of carb with total of 128 calories. It is rich in Vitamin C,K, Iron & Calcium. Besides, it is rich in fibre & great source of anti-oxidant.
